Free Riverway movie this Friday

Date published: 14 August 2017

Townsville City Council will present another free Riverway Movie under the stars and raintrees this Friday, August 18.

Bring your picnic rug or camp chairs and enjoy the animated smash hit Moana will on the big screen at Riverway Oval at 6.30pm.

Moana is an adventurous teenager who sails out on a daring mission to save her people.

During her journey, Moana meets the once-mighty demigod Maui, who guides her in her quest to become a master way-finder.

Together they sail across the open ocean on an action-packed voyage, encountering enormous monsters and impossible odds.

Along the way, Moana fulfils the ancient quest of her ancestors and discovers the one thing she always sought: her own identity.

To coincide with the screening, the popular Rotary Riverway Moonlight Markets are back and will offer food, drinks and an array of stalls.

Parking will be limited so residents are urged to get there early.

The next Riverway Movie will be Big Hero 6 at 6.30pm on Friday, September 15 at Riverway Oval.
